*RealAwesome* Is a 1980 single written by *James Warren* and first performed by British pop band *The Korgis*, *Warren* was lead singer in the band. It has subsequently been covered by numerous other artists.
About the song meaning, *Warren* said:
At that time I was into new wave philosophies about working on yourself, meditation and that sort of stuff. The whole lyric comes out of that. It wasn’t a romantic song at all. For me it was all about an individual changing and being a different sort of person – trying to find out the root of your inner confusion, dealing with it and becoming a better person. So it was literally a philosophical lyric.
